FUNÇÕES: Desenvolver novas funcionalidades back-end; Liderar melhorias em funcionalidades existentes na plataforma; Liderar refactoring do código para melhorar a qualidade e escalabilidade; Realizar revisões de código e fornecer feedback construtivo; Arquitetar e implementar APIs robustas e escaláveis; Resolver problemas complexos e bugs críticos; Participar ativamente na definição de arquitetura de software; Propor e implementar melhorias nos processos para otimizar a comunicação, produtividade e qualidade das entregas da área de tecnologia.
REQUISITOS: Aquilo que esperamos que você possua: Experiência avançada com node.js em produção; Experiência com testes unitários avançados; Domínio em build e deploy de aplicações Node; Domínio avançado de Javascript; Experiência com banco de dados (Postgres, MySQL, etc); Experiência avançada em consumir e criar APIs REST; Experiência avançada com Typescript; Experiência com gateway de pagamento (Iugu, Stripe, Safe2pay, etc.
); Experiência com criação de microsserviços; Experiência com alguma plataforma cloud (Cloudflare, AWS, Google Cloud); Vivência com metodologias ágeis; Vivência com o formato de squads; Experiência em desenvolvimento de arquitetura escalável; Experiência em serviços de mensageria; Experiência com monitoramento e observabilidade, logs, métricas (https://opentelemetry.io/); Experiência em versionamento de código com git.
DIFERENCIAIS!
Aquilo que é um ponto extra na sua candidatura: Experiência com Supabase; Experiência com DenoJS.
BENEFÍCIOS: Day-Off no seu aniversário!
Descanso Remunerado de 20 dias úteis; Participe de iniciativas de bem-estar; Solides Academy: +80 cursos gratuitos e com certificação; Cresça conosco!
Desenvolva sua trajetória profissional com nosso plano de carreira; Contratação PJ (Flexibilidade e autonomia); Trabalho Remoto (com presença em alguns eventos); Ações internas com premiações em dinheiro; Premiação trimestral de destaque da área; 87% dos colaboradores satisfeitos com a liderança (Pesquisa anônima de Ago/24).